montanaman said:You want to use the York compressors because they contain oil in the compressor while many styles have the oil traveling in the system. Use the type without a sump and it won't live long.
I have used a saden style compressor for several years now. the solution that i have for the oiling issue is putting a siphon oiler on the inlet of the compressor and an oil seperator on the outlet. i found some at harbor freight that has the same bowl. when the oiler is empty and the seperator is full i just swap them.
